Output 9cb54aa0e395ba35a33430f2a54b7419e80f0417292600c5cca2eca292b71469:0

value
25143382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86ae6196146debe28819279602dd3c50424347a7 OP_EQUAL
address
3Dy9NU3758VPTw4dzC2RUxcrDbikNyzJ9e
transaction
9cb54aa0e395ba35a33430f2a54b7419e80f0417292600c5cca2eca292b71469
spent
true